How much do beverage assistant director j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for beverage assistant director in Santa Rosa, CA is $78,687.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48,700.00 and $97,900.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a beverage assistant director?

Beverage Assistant Directors are professionals who assist in overseeing the beverage operations within hospitality venues such as hotels, restaurants, or event spaces. They work alongside the Beverage Director to help manage staff, maintain inventory, ensure quality and compliance with regulations, and contribute to menu planning. Their responsibilities often include training employees, supervising service, and supporting the creation of beverage programs that enhance guest experiences. They play a crucial role in ensuring that the beverage department runs smoothly and profitably.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a beverage assistant director?

To excel as a Beverage Assistant Director, you need strong knowledge of beverage operations, inventory management, and hospitality standards, often supported by a degree in hospitality or relevant experience.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, beverage ordering software, and safety certifications like ServSafe is typically required. Leadership, attention to detail, and excellent communication are crucial soft skills for managing staff and ensuring guest satisfaction. These abilities are vital for maintaining efficient operations, upholding quality standards, and driving profitability in fast-paced hospitality environments.

What are some common challenges faced by a beverage assistant director and how can they be addressed?

A Beverage Assistant Director often faces challenges such as managing inventory fluctuations, ensuring consistent quality across shifts, and coordinating with both front-of-house and back-of-house teams. Overcoming these challenges typically involves implementing robust inventory tracking systems, providing ongoing staff training, and fostering open communication between departments. Adapting quickly to changes in customer preferences and maintaining compliance with health and safety regulations are also key aspects of the role.
